Summary

Economic data and earnings season combined for a volatile weak in the stock market. (00:21) Bill Mann and Jason Moser discuss: - The latest inflation numbers and what they mean for investors - Earnings wrap-up for Twilio, Lyft, Airbnb, Shopify and Trade Desk - Nvidia’s disclosure of its investments and how it impacted stocks (19:11) Corrado Russo shares some thoughts on the international real estate market. (34:09) Bill and Jason break down two stocks on their radar: Fresenius and Home Depot Stocks discussed: TWLO, LYFT, ABNB, SHOP, TTD, SHOP, NVDA, NNOX, ARM, HD, FMS Host: Ron Gross Guests: Bill Mann, Jason Moser, Corrado Russo Engineers: Dan Boyd Learn more about your ad choices.
